Transaction 90d153f4952a326e93e2818581c7dc38120734aaf4f31a7be3dbb931602cff89
1 Input
1 Output
-
90d153f4952a326e93e2818581c7dc38120734aaf4f31a7be3dbb931602cff89:0
- value
- 465487
- script pubkey
- OP_0 OP_PUSHBYTES_32 e2ed3d36242d168db4c8c92261f29fc7e94809cf6e40d26765d88d30ae6e825e
- address
- bc1qutkn6d3y95tgmdxgey3xru5lcl55szw0deqdyem9mzxnptnwsf0q364mhx